Expo time is nearly here
First, let’s talk about the expo itself. Taking place between June 23 and 25 in Houston Texas, FSExpo is one of world’s largest dedicated flight simulation conference and tradeshow. This year’s venue at the Doubletree Houston Airport and at the Lone Star Flight Museum promises to be extra special.
Tickets for the in person event are rapidly running out (I’ve heard there are less than 200 now) but digital passes for the remote version of the expo remain unlimited.
Big name developers are planned to be at the expo including Microsoft Flight Simulator and Asobo, iniBuilds, Orbx, Navigraph, PMDG, SimFab and members of the X-Plane team. Slightly smaller but still noteworthy groups such as Parallel42, MK-STUDIOS, and RealSimGear are all going to be there too. There are now 70+ developers confirmed!

Thrustmaster afterparty
Flight Sim Youtuber Chewwy94 will be hosting a FSExpo afterparty with the Thrustmaster team onboard a Boeing 747 at the NASA Johnson Space Center where it’s expected that Thrustmaster will be talking about a new product or new product line.

Houston airport scenery
FSimStudios and Texan Simulations has released a new scenery package for Microsoft Flight Simulator and this one is featuring the Houston William P. Hobby Airport. The scenery package includes a highly detailed airport terminal, Southwest facilities, and the Houston Airport Doubletree where day 1 of the expo will be held.
